A resident raised concerns about a new serious crash at the Butler–Warren Road intersection. County staff reviewed accident data, discussed sightline issues related to landscaping and utility infrastructure, and said they will coordinate with the city of Mason, Duke Energy and Sheriff Riley on possible short- and long-term steps.

A resident raised concerns during public comment about a recent serious crash at the Butler–Warren Road and Heritage Club Drive intersection and asked whether the county had updates on improvements discussed after a prior fatality there.
